T&M Reuse Yorkshire Limited

T&M Reuse Yorkshire Limited

Business overview

T&M Reuse Yorkshire Limited | Secure, Sustainable IT Disposal & Recycling Experts in Leeds
Location:Unit 7 Enterprise Park Industrial Estate, Moorhouse Ave, Leeds LS11 8HA
Business Services > Retail Services